Output 39fa7d130ab84b68a201d324af061fb4f9840efee69bc2712621b5f7167c1a3f:0

value
723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7a98d3015cf4211caad6bd902fb9858a544fdda OP_EQUAL
address
3KtjWN44eox7LAcdTweVgKffmnxUBASwL8
transaction
39fa7d130ab84b68a201d324af061fb4f9840efee69bc2712621b5f7167c1a3f
spent
true